Ivan stopped as if he’d walked into glass.

He knew the face.

Everyone at his level knew the face — Andrew Ashworth, for twenty years the senior legal counsel and vice chairman of Ashworth Global, a man whose signature had moved more freight than most governments.

“I need to speak with my wife,” Ivan said.

“Privately.”

“No,” I said.

“This is a private marital matter, Meredith.”

Uncle Andrew set his coffee cup down against the saucer with a small, deliberate click.
